

Is my starter acting weird?
Hey,
So my starter is about a month and a half old, and has been active and ready for baking since week 2.
I don't usually have time to bake during the week and since I heard putting it in the fridge makes it acidic, I keep it on my counter and feed it every evening once a day.
I usually feed it 1:5:5 to make it take longer to rise and fall. When I wake up in the morning it's usually barely doubled and when I get back from work it would have doubled and sunk some already. But never more than double.
On the weekend when I have time, I bake in the morning so in the evening before I feed it around 1:2:2 so it'll be at peak and ready when I wake up. Once I use my starter to make dough and eyeball feed it after that ( I try to aim for around 1:1:1 or 1:2:2 since I'll want to feed it in the evening again to reset to usual feeding time) it triples!! Sometimes even more! It somehow knows I'm cooking with it and it becomes happy or something.
Is this normal? Why is it so sleepy during the week and excited on the weekends?
